Getting Lost on Campus Event
The traditional "Getting Lost on Campus" event was held by the Department of Individuals and Societies with Grade 5 students. The students made their groups and handed the campus plans to search and reach the aimed locations marked. The orienteering was held simultaneously on both campuses. The riddles that were part of the activity were placed in square codes in the fields. With this activity, it was aimed to develop students' sketch reading skills and digital citizenship skills.
The aim of the event was for students to better understand the campuses they are located in and to be able to use the skills they have gained in this process in their daily lives.
